Do you need to take trigonometry before calculus?
Do you need to take trigonometry before calculus? absolutely. Many applications of both differential and integral calculus center around trig functions. A solid grounding in algebra skills along with trigonometry will make the study of calculus both easier and more fun. What does ASM mean in stock market?
What does ASM mean in stock market? Additional Surveillance Measure Additional Surveillance Measure (ASM) and Graded Surveillance Measure (GSM) are the measures taken by SEBI and Exchanges to impose trading curbs on excessively volatile stocks and to enhance market integrity and safeguard interest of investors. How does a tone control circuit work?
How does a tone control circuit work? They rely on the property of capacitive reactance or inductive reactance to inhibit or enhance an AC signal, in a frequency-dependent manner. Can thalassemia be treated with bone marrow transplant?
Can thalassemia be treated with bone marrow transplant? Hematopoietic stem cell transplantation is the only well-established curative treatment of thalassemia major and shows excellent long-term results,4-6 but allogeneic bone marrow transplantation (BMT) is often limited by a lack of suitable donors.
